Concerned Black Clergy of Metropolitan Atlanta will hold its annual Salute to Black Mothers Luncheon this Saturday at the Atlanta Airport Marriott Gateway at noon. Awards will be presented in the following categories : Humanitarian, Antionette Tuff the Dekalb County Ronald McNair Elementary School Hero; Mother Hughes who celebrates 100 years of age; Media, Darlene McCoy of Radio One; Business, Mary Parker, All N 1 Security; Medicine, Dr. Rogbert Phillips, Sisters by Choice; Community, Jennie Trotter, Founder Wholistic Stress Control; Distinquished Merit , Rev. Portia Lee, Trinity Tabernacle B.C. Pastor; Religion, Rev. Marion Sailor, Christ The King Baptist Church; Education, Dr. Ann S. Wimberly, ITC:, Lisa C. Williams, CEO Living Waters For Girls.
